### Runbook: Gridsmith Crossword Generator

When reviewing changes to the Gridsmith puzzle pipeline, verify that the fill solver still honors the symmetry constraints and that the word-list scorer rejects entries flagged by the Larkfen lexicon filter. Regenerate the golden grids locally and diff them against the committed fixtures; any divergence must be explained in the review. Scoring thresholds and known-flaky seeds are documented on the internal reference page.

operations page: https://confluence.zemvarlabs.internal/projects/display/browse/display/8963

Account recovery for the Veldrix validator plugin registry requires careful sequencing. First confirm the plugin manifest checksums match the signed index, then disable third-party validators before re-enabling the recovery flow, since a misbehaving plugin can intercept the reset token. Reviewers should verify the lockout counter resets only after the passphrase check succeeds. The recovery passphrase for the staging registry is listed directly below.

unlock words, hahaf-fajeg: quenmir-belius

When the nightly fleet fuel-usage report fails with an authentication error, the Haulmetric service account has likely been locked after repeated token refresh failures. Do not create a replacement account; downstream dashboards reference it by name. Instead, follow the recovery flow: open the Haulmetric admin console, select the service account, and choose "restore access." You will be asked to confirm your on-call role, then prompted for credentials. Enter the recovery passphrase below to complete the unlock.

vault phrase of yajef-yadup = ulawyn-isteth-briwyn-istax

Runbook: Quillfind relevance tuning. After each index rebuild, verify the synonym expansion stage before adjusting boosts. Recency weighting was lowered last sprint because stale catalog pages were outranking fresh listings; do not raise it without re-running the judgment set. Changes ship behind the relevance-canary cohort and need sign-off from the ranking rotation. The active tuning parameters for the service are as follows.

service settings:
FRAMIR_LOG_LEVEL=debug
FRAMIR_METRICS_HOST=metrics.framir.tolvaqcorp.corp
FRAMIR_POOL_SIZE=16